First time to hike High Point Palomar, elevation 6123 ft. Started the hike for 2 miles on Oak Grove Trailhead, followed by 4 miles of dirt road via High Point Road. The last mile up on Palomar Divide Road is a scenic walk up to the summit where the fire tower is. Beautiful views of Palomar Mountain Park, the Observatory, San Jacinto, Taquitz Peak, Strawberry Peak etc. Beautiful day but windy and cold. Best to hike it now and spring time for its all uphill, hardly any shade on the service road.
